from <http://www.aspsms.com/examples/python/> def send_sms(recipient,text,userkey,password,host="xml1.aspsms.com",port=5061,action="/xmlsvr.asp"): import socket, cgi content="""<?xml version="1.0" encoding="ISO-8859-1"?> <aspsms> <Userkey>%s</Userkey> <Password>%s</Password> <Originator>"%s</Originator> <Recipient> <PhoneNumber>%s</PhoneNumber> </Recipient> <MessageData>%s</MessageData> <Action>SendTextSMS</Action> </aspsms>""" % (userkey,password,originator,recipient,cgi.escape(text)) length=len(content) s = socket.socket(socket.AF_INET, socket.SOCK_STREAM) s.connect((host.port)) s.send("POST %s HTTP/1.0\r\n",action) s.send("Content-Type: text/xml\r\n") s.send("Content-Length: "+str(length)+"\r\n\r\n") s.send(CONTENT) datarecv=s.recv(1024) reply=str(datarecv) s.close() return reply The aspsms service requires registration and it is not free. It is not secure either since transmission in not encrypted.
